The Arriva Stadium
The Arriva Stadium, located in Crosby, England, is the home ground of Marine AFC, a club with a rich history in non-league football. With a capacity to host around 3,185 spectators, the stadium offers a classic English football ambiance, blending tradition with the passion of local supporters.
Country | England |
---|---|
City | Crosby |